Wood cladding repair services involve restoring and maintaining the exterior wooden panels that protect and enhance the appearance of a building's facade. These services typically include assessing the condition of existing cladding, removing damaged or decayed sections, and replacing or repairing warped, cracked, or rotting wood. Professionals may also treat the wood to prevent future issues and ensure that the cladding maintains its structural integrity and aesthetic appeal. The goal is to address any deterioration that could compromise the building’s exterior, helping to extend the lifespan of the wood and preserve the overall look of the property.
This service helps resolve common problems such as water damage, insect infestation, rot, and general wear and tear that can occur over time. Wooden cladding is vulnerable to moisture infiltration, which can lead to decay if not properly maintained or repaired. Repairing damaged sections prevents further deterioration and reduces the risk of more extensive, costly repairs later on. Additionally, restoring the cladding’s appearance can improve curb appeal and protect the underlying structure from environmental elements, maintaining the property's value and integrity.

Repair Costs - The typical cost for wood cladding repair services 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of damage and the size of the area. For example, minor repairs might be closer to $500, while extensive work could approach $2,500 or more.
Material Expenses - Material costs for wood cladding repairs generally fall between $200 and $1,200, influenced by the type of wood and quality required. Higher-grade or specialty woods tend to increase overall expenses.
Labor Fees - Labor charges for repairing wood cladding often range from $50 to $100 per hour, with total costs varying based on project complexity and duration. Larger or more detailed repairs may require more hours and thus higher fees.
Additional Costs - Additional expenses such as surface preparation, finishing, or treatment can add $100 to $500 to the total repair costs. These are often necessary to ensure durability and proper appearance after repairs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can wood cladding repair services address? They can fix issues such as rotting, cracking, warping, or water damage to restore the appearance and integrity of wood cladding.
How do professionals typically repair wood cladding? Repair methods may include replacing damaged boards, filling cracks, sanding, and applying protective finishes to ensure durability.
Are there options to prevent future damage after repair? Yes, local contractors often recommend treatments like sealing, staining, or applying protective coatings to help prevent future issues.
How long does a typical wood cladding repair take? Repair durations vary based on the extent of damage but generally range from a few hours to a few days.
